The Rover (1677-1681) is a play by English playwright Aphra Behn. It follows a host of Spanish and English characters navigating love, lust, and families. The play is set in mid-1600s Naples during the banishment of many pro-monarchists from England. Two key themes in The Rover are violence and class.

Webb24 dec. 2024 · Portrayal of Women in Aphra Behn’s The Rover. In A Room of One’s Own (London, 1930), Virginia Woolf regarded Aphra Behn as one of the most reverential writers for providing her female successors with a valuable voice. “All women together, ought to let flowers fall upon the grave of Aphra Behn… for it was she who earned them the right to ...
